Schools may be strategically manipulating participation in the National Assessment Program – Literacy and Numeracy (NAPLAN) to improve their public performance results, according to new research from UNSW Business School.  The research found that schools with lower initial test scores relative to other schools teaching similar student bodies show higher rates of non-participation in NAPLAN … Continued
